The tariff classification of men’s and boys’ knit hooded pullovers from Mexico.
N260464 January 16, 2015 CLA-2-61:OT:RR:NC:N3:356 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 6110.30.3053 Mr. Mike Rizner Augusta Sportswear 425 Park West Drive Grovetown, GA 30813 RE: The tariff classification of men’s and boys’ knit hooded pullovers from Mexico. Dear Mr. Rizner: In your letter dated December 23, 2014, you requested a tariff classification ruling. As requested, your sample will be returned. The submitted sample, Style 228141 “Sublimated Hoodie,” is a men’s cut and sewn pullover constructed from 100% polyester, finely knit fabric that is brushed on the inside surface. The fabric measures 31 stitches per two centimeters counted in the horizontal direction. Style 228141 features a hood with a mesh knit fabric lining; long sleeves with self-fabric banded cuffs; a pouch pocket below the waist; and a loose fitting, self-fabric bottom band. Style 228141 will be imported in Adult (men’s) sizes XS - 3XL. You state that the same garment will be imported as Style 228141 in Youth (boys’) sizes S - XL. The applicable subheading for Styles 228141 (Adult) and 228141 (Youth) will be 6110.30.3053,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TSUS), which provides for sweaters, pullovers, sweatshirts, waistcoats (vests) and similar articles, knitted or crocheted: of man-made fibers: other: other: other: other: men’s or boys’: other. The rate of duty is 32% ad valorem. Duty rates are provided for your convenience and are subject to change.
